Emma Wilson, FBA (born 1967) is a British academic and writer, specialising in French literature and cinema.
She is Professor of French Literature and the Visual Arts at the University of Cambridge and a fellow of Corpus Christi College.
[2] She was a scholarship student at Surbiton High School[3] and then studied French and Latin as an undergraduate at Cambridge.
[6] As a researcher, Wilson is author of six books and over twenty articles published in scholarly journals in the field of modern languages and film.
[9] On 6 May 2009, Wilson was awarded an Ordre des Palmes académiques Chevalier (knight) medal by the French Ambassador to the United Kingdom, Maurice Gourdault-Montagne.
